Benapole Border Entry Halted Due to Lok Sabha Elections: What This Means for Travelers

Why Has India Imposed An Entry Ban Through The Benapole Border?

As India’s West Bengal prepares for its Lok Sabha elections on May 20, 2023, Indian authorities have decided to halt passenger travel from Bangladesh via the Benapole land port for a few days. The restriction takes effect from Saturday morning until the evening of May 20. This action aims to maintain law and order during the electoral process.

What Are The Specific Restrictions And Exceptions?

General Restrictions:
– The Indian Immigration Authority has banned entry for passengers holding travel visa passports through the Benapole border starting from Saturday morning until the evening of May 20.

Notable Exceptions:
– Medical Emergencies: Bangladeshi patients with medical visas can still enter India for emergency treatment. This also applies to their accompanying medical attendants.
– Indian Citizens: Indian passport holders currently in Bangladesh are allowed to return to India during this period.

Import-Export Trade:
Due to the upcoming elections, including the Sharsha Upazila Parishad elections in Jessore and Buddha Purnima, trade activities at the Benapole-Petrapole borders have also been halted. This pause aims to avoid congestion at the border and ensure safety during this sensitive time.

Statements From Authorities

Omar Faruq Majumder, the Inspector of Benapole Immigration Police, stated:
“Due to the West Bengal’s Lok Sabha elections in India, passenger travel from Bangladesh with travel visa (tourist visa) passport holders will be stopped from today (Saturday) morning to Monday evening. However, medical visa passengers and their accompanying medical attendants can travel and Indian passport passengers who are staying in Bangladesh can return to India.”

When Will Normal Operations Resume?

From the morning of May 21, 2023, all types of visa-holding passport passengers will be able to travel normally between Bangladesh and India through the Benapole border. This includes both tourism and business travel, indicating a swift return to regular operations once the election concludes.

Glossary of Immigration Terms

  1. Lok Sabha Elections: These are general elections held in India to elect members of the Lok Sabha, which is the lower house of India’s Parliament. The elections can influence various administrative actions, such as border control measures.

  2. Benapole Border: Refers to the land port on the Bangladesh side of the border with India, opposite the Petrapole border in India. It is a significant entry and exit point for passengers and goods between the two countries.

  3. Travel Visa Passport: A passport that contains a travel visa, which is an authorization granted by a country to enter its territory. In the given context, it refers to tourists or travelers who hold visas allowing them to visit India.

  4. Medical Visa: A type of visa issued specifically for those seeking medical treatment in another country. This visa often allows both the patient and accompanying medical attendants to enter.

  5. Immigration Authority: A government agency responsible for overseeing immigration policies, border control, and the movement of people in and out of a country. In this context, it refers to Indian officials managing the border entry rules.
